    Advocate for Older Adults - Become a Volunteer Ombudsman!

    Do you have a passion for making a difference? Greater Springfield Senior Services is looking for compassionate individuals to volunteer as advocates for residents of nursing homes, rest homes, and assisted living facilities.

    As an Ombudsman, you will:

    • Visit residents regularly to hear their concerns.
    • Address issues affecting their care and quality of life.
    • Work confidentially with the Program Director to investigate and resolve complaints on behalf of residents, families, and other interested parties.

    This rewarding role is part of a federally sponsored program through the Older Americans Act. Volunteers receive comprehensive training and ongoing support to help them succeed.
